pub struct GradleBuildDetails {
pub build: Build,
pub attributes: Option<GradleAttributes>,
pub deprecations: Option<GradleDeprecations>,
pub failures: Option<GradleFailures>,
pub tests: Option<GradleTests>,
pub build_cache_performance: Option<GradleBuildCachePerformance>,
}Expand description
All requested details for a Gradle build.
Fields§
§build: BuildCommon build information.
attributes: Option<GradleAttributes>Gradle-specific attributes (if requested).
deprecations: Option<GradleDeprecations>Deprecations (if requested).
failures: Option<GradleFailures>Failures (if requested).
tests: Option<GradleTests>Test execution results (if requested).
build_cache_performance: Option<GradleBuildCachePerformance>Build cache performance / task execution data (if requested).
Trait Implementations§
Auto Trait Implementations§
impl Freeze for GradleBuildDetails
impl RefUnwindSafe for GradleBuildDetails
impl Send for GradleBuildDetails
impl Sync for GradleBuildDetails
impl Unpin for GradleBuildDetails
impl UnsafeUnpin for GradleBuildDetails
impl UnwindSafe for GradleBuildDetails
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more